Let’s starting with the first number you’ll encounter, when can you first book your Disney vacation package? You can book a Walt Disney World vacation package up to 499 days in advance! What I love about this is, with only a $200 deposit, your room is held and it gives more than enough time to budget. I also love a countdown!

The next important number will be 180 days before you check in. At 180 days you can start booking your Dining Reservations! I know it sounds early, but you’d be amazed how quickly Be Our Guest gets booked up on the 180th day to check-in! Disney Dining reservations can be made for most sit-down or in Disney speak, Table Service restaurants in the 4 Walt Disney Parks and Disney Springs.
At 180 days you can also book reservations for Bibbidi Bobbidi Boutique and The Pirates League which transform your child into their favorite princess, knight pirate or mermaid. Be on the look out for a future post for more information about these fun extras!
When you hit 60 days before check-in (if you’re a Disney Resort guest), you’ll be able to make your FastPass+ selections. Every member of your traveling party can select 3 FastPass+ Reservations in one of the 4 Disney Parks for each day of their stay.
Should anything happen that you can no longer go on your magical vacation, your $200 deposit, and any payment that you’ve made up to 45 days before your check-in is 100% refundable.
30 days before your check-in is when your final payment must be made by.
If you want to receive your customized MagicBand to your house before you leave for your trip, you must complete your MagicBand customization at least 11 days before your check-in date. MagicBands are in essence your ticket to the magic, look out for a future post for more on MagicBands!
To make sure you are able to get all the pictures from your magical vacation, add Memory Maker to your vacation package at least 3 days before your check-in date. Memory Maker gives you access to all the photos taken you take with Disney photographers, look out for a future post for more on Memory Maker!
Want to avoid renting a car? Make sure to add Disney’s Magical Express to your vacation package at least 2 days prior to your check-in. Disney’s Magical Express is a free service offered to Walt Disney World Resort guests that will take you from Orlando MCO airport to your Disney Resort Hotel and bring you back to Orlando MCO airport when its time to say goodbye.
